Depakote or Divalproex sodium

1)a.classification :Antiepileptics or anticonvulsant.its a derivative of valporate sodium which is used for seizures .

b.FDA approved uses: Migraine headache,as a single or adjunctive therapy in case of complex or partial seizures.In treatment of bipolar disorders like mania )

C.off label use:there are some off label use of depakote like treatment of schizophrenia,bipolar depression,alcohol dependence, aggression

d.Depakote is not a controlled drug but it needs a prescription from a medical practitioner for procuring the medicine also the drug falls into the category of X which means it's highly teratogenic which can cause birth defects in fetus .

2.action of drug Divalproex sodium:It is converted to valporic acid once the patient consumes it .valporic acid affects the GABA gamma Amino butyric acid which is a neurotransmitter in the brain.valporic acid increases the concentration of GABA in the brain this causing a coordinated communication between the nerves and thus reducing seizures.

3.common side effects are abdominal pain,low appetite,blurred vision,sudden headache,nausea, thrombocytopenia, vomiting,weight loss or weight gain

Black box warning are : it's highly hepatotoxic.which can be fatal if consumed liver enzymes can be deranged very quickly ,high risk for children below 2 years,pregnancy risk includes neural tube defects and other birth defects in fetus, Pancreatitis

4.Dosage

In mania : recommended is 750 mg daily maximum it can be increased upto 60mg/kg/day

Seizures:15 mg/kg/ day till seizures are settled it can increased ata. Rate of 5mg/kg/day at an interval of one week .maximum dose is 69mg/kg/day

Migraine headache:250 mg BD twice a day

Depakote should not be stopped immediately.ut should be tapered off slowly which will help the brain to cope with less amount of drug .ideally drug dose should be reduced by 20%of the present dose every two weeks to slowly taper off

5)Patient education:while on depakote drug the patient should be educated on the following aspects .

Depakote is highly hepato toxic so a regular lab workup of liver enzymes should be done

It's highly teratogenic so patient should be educated to avoid this drug in case of pregnancy and to take strict birth control measures while on this drug

Drug should not be taken in case of lactation as well

Advise the patient to take plenty of fluid along with the medicine

The medicine should not be crushed or chewed it should be swallowed because it has a extended release capsule which will maintain a therapeutic level in blood

Advise the patient not to stop medication abruptly .

Store in cool and safe place out of reach of children
